Capable printer with a learning curve and setup cautions
A capable 3D printer that handles many filament types, including wood, and is impressive to watch. It uses more power and is noisier than expected due to cooling fans, and needs a stable workspace with Wi-Fi or a dongle. Setup is not hard but a little complicated, so mistakes are easy; change the voltage before plugging in. A small white filament roll is included for test prints. Designing is harder than expected, but free tools and tutorials exist. Budget for extras like a filament dryer, cleaning solutions, and bed spray.

Easy to use and prints well
This printer was purchased as an upgrade to a K1C, mainly for the heated chamber and the larger build area. After over 100 hours of printing, the K1C has been put into storage while the reason for the K2 Pro's better print quality is investigated. Whether it is due to the four-post bed versus three-post design, the linear rail for the toolhead, or another factor, the layer lines on the K2 Pro are noticeably better. The setup is straightforward and the printer works reliably.

Reliable 3D Printer With Minimal Setup
This printer self-calibrates and has run almost continuously for a month with only minor issues. A clogged nozzle occurred after switching from ABS to PLA without purging, and the extruder jammed a few times during filament retraction. Both problems were easy to fix by taking the extruder apart. The printer makes 3D printing enjoyable again, allowing more time for designing and printing and far less time on machine maintenance. The included slicing software is good, and the app allows checking prints and viewing real-time video of the print bed.
